Furthermore, enhancing access to free primary schooling from the slums would help limit the necessity to use detrimental strategies like "removing" children from practice.Background/Aims: Connexin43 (Cx43) is associated with a family group of transmembrane proteins that build cell-to-cell channels in gap junctions, which play a vital role in intercellular communication, cell proliferation, differentiation and apoptosis. The purpose of this study is usually to clarify the effects of Cx43 in aldosterone (Aldo)-induced podocyte injury and explore the possible molecular mechanism behind this effect. Methods: Uninephrectomized Sprague-Dawley rats received 1% NaCl (salt) inside their water with an Aldo infusion (0.75 mu g/h) for 4 weeks to induce podocyte injury. Podocytes were incubated on television containing either buffer or increasing concentrations of Aldo (10(-9) - 10(-7) M) for variable cycles. The podocytes were then examined and also the mechanism of damage investigated using TUNEL assay, ELISA, immunofluorescence staining, western blot, RNA interference, and DCFDA fluorescence. Results: Here, we are convinced that in vivo administration of Aldo caused greater variety of TUNEL-positive podocytes, associated with increased Cx43 expression, however a decrease in WT1-positive podocytes. In vitro studies established that Aldo induces podocyte apoptosis in the dose-and time-dependent manner and is also combined with increases in Cx43 expression, gap junction intercellular communication (GJIC), ROS production, as well as the Bax/Bcl-2 ratio. Silencing of Cx43 expression attenuates the growth of ROS production and the subsequent up-regulation in the Bax/Bcl-2 ratio, which partially inhibited the podocytes apoptosis. Conclusions: Our study provides preliminary evidence that upregulation of Cx43 expression is involved in Aldo-induced podocyte injury, knowning that Cx43 is often a potentially relevant therapeutic target to treat chronic kidney diseases (CKD). Karger AG, BaselBackground: Entrapment with the suprascapular nerve (SSN) with the spinoglenoid notch (SGN) specifically affects the infraspinatus, and isolated external rotation (ER) weakness might occur. We describe the strategy of open SSN decompression on the SGN for infraspinatus involvement and report the final results of the consecutive series.

Materials and methods: Twenty-nine shoulders underwent SSN decompression at the SGN. The mean age was 44 years (range, 15-69 years), and also the mean follow-up was 4.3 years (range, 1-7 years). On manual muscle testing, ER strength was abnormal in every patients: 2/5 in 3, 3/5 in 21, and 4/5 in five. The mean preoperative American Shoulder and Elbow Surgeons (ASES) score was 48 (range, 23-83). Atrophy of the infraspinatus was visible or palpable in 72% of shoulders. Magnetic resonance imaging showed ganglion cysts at the SGN in mere 20.7% of shoulders.

Results: Of the sufferers, 19 (66%) regained full ER strength, 9 (31%) improved to 4/5, and 1 (3%) had ER strength of 3/5. The mean ASES score improved to 75 (range, 60-100) (P < .05). Of 29 shoulders, 23 (79%) showed improved ER strength within 1 week of surgery. All ganglion cyst cases regained full ER strength inside a mean of About six weeks. In every case, ER strength improved by at the very least 1 full strength grade.

Discussion: A ganglion cysts are not required to make SSN compression at the SGN. SSN compression on the SGN can present as an isolated entity or may appear in conjunction with rotator cuff pathology or possibly a ganglion cyst. An index of suspicion, physical examination, magnetic resonance imaging, and electromyography confirm the diagnosis. The described operative approach detaches no muscle and allows rapid recovery, along with every case, ER strength improved to normal or by 1 full grade. (c) 2013 Journal of Shoulder and Elbow Surgery Board of Trustees.Reports indicate that leaf onset (leaf flush) of deciduous trees in cool-temperate ecosystems is happening earlier in the year as a result of climatic change. Within this study, we created 2 kinds of phenology models, one driven only by warmth (spring warming [SW] model) and the other driven by both warmth and winter chilling (parallel chill [PC] model), to predict such phenomena from the Japanese Islands at high spatial resolution (500m). We calibrated these models using leaf onset dates produced from satellite data (Terra/MODIS) plus situ temperature data derived from a dense network of ground stations Automated Meteorological Data Acquisition System. We ran the model using future climate predictions manufactured by japan Meteorological Agency's MRI-AGCM3.1S model. When compared to the first decade in the 2000s, our results predict how the date of leaf onset inside the 2030s will advance by around 12days within the SW model and 7days within the PC model through the entire study area. The date of onset from the 2090s will advance by 26days under the SW model by 15days underneath the PC model.
